Angie Cruz’s novel Dominicana tells the compelling story of 15-year-old , who is married off to a man twice her age, Juan Ruiz , to secure her family’s future in America. Set in 1965, the story follows Ana as she trades the Dominican countryside for a cramped apartment in Washington Heights , New York City. The Plot: A "Better Life" at a High Cost
